Background
The mobile phone is an indispensable mobile device in the current society, the development of the mobile phone is as yet, a simple communication tool is gradually developed into an entertainment interaction tool, the functions are more and more, but multiple functions mean more and more sensors on the mobile phone, wherein a camera of the mobile phone is particularly important, and the camera of the mobile phone needs to be tested before leaving a factory, so that the jig for testing the sensor of the mobile phone cannot comprehensively detect the working condition of the camera of the mobile phone in each environment.
The existing jig for testing the mobile phone sensor cannot detect the working condition of the mobile phone camera in each environment; therefore, the market urgently needs to develop a jig for testing the mobile phone sensor to help people to solve the existing problems.

The working principle is as follows: when the device is used, the whole jig for testing the mobile phone sensor is firstly checked, and a user can start to use the device after confirming that the check is correct, firstly, the mobile phone is installed on the placing frame 15 through the electromagnet 16, a pair of photo pictures are fixed on the fixed plate 12 through the clamping plate 13, then the camera of the mobile phone is started, the camera of the mobile phone can shoot the photo pictures on the fixed plate 12, then the electric sliding block 10 is moved forwards and backwards, the photo pictures are driven to move at different intervals by the electric sliding block 10, so that the imaging problems of the camera at different distances can be measured, meanwhile, the light supplementing lamp 8 can be turned off, due to the sealing performance of the device, only few light sources exist in the device after the light supplementing lamp 8 is turned off, the imaging problems of the camera at night can be tested, meanwhile, the hydraulic telescopic rod 19 can be turned on, and the hydraulic telescopic rod 19 can continuously move up and, can test the camera anti-shake nature when shooing, simultaneously, when examining, signal shielding appearance 6 can the effectual signal that weakens the cell-phone to this simulates the signal problem of cell-phone under remote environment, simultaneously, the setting of rotating connecting rod 17 can adjust different angles, whether there is the deviation with this when detecting the angle formation of image of cell-phone at the difference, when step more than accomplishing, can be in order to accomplish work.
